Latest Patents

One of Sakuratani's latest patents is a method for producing a 1-biphenylmethylimidazole compound. This invention provides a method for producing a compound that exhibits superior angiotensin II receptor antagonistic activity. The process involves oxidizing a specific compound using an oxidizing agent in the presence of a radical initiation reagent, followed by a reaction with an ammonia-generating reagent.

Another significant patent is related to the production of a quinolone carboxylic acid derivative. This method focuses on creating a quinolone compound that possesses high antibacterial activity and safety. The production is achieved through a one-pot reaction involving a cyclic amine salt and a boron derivative in a solvent, facilitated by a base.
